Plastic bag ban update:
The Hartford Courant recently reported that Fairfield is a step closer to enacting a ban on plastic shopping bags. The town board will be voting next week on an ordinance that was passed unanimously by the Reusable Bag Ordinance Committee.
The Connecticut Post followed up today with a brief, no-nonsense editorial in support of passage of the ban, pointing out that even if plastic bags are "reused a few times, they clog up landfills and harm wildlife."
